WORDNET DICTIONARY
Adjective asocial has 2 senses
- asocial(s = adj.all) Array - given to avoiding association with others; "bears are asocial secretive animals"; "are you asocial or do you just enjoy living in the Antarctic?"
- asocial(s = adj.all) antisocial - hostile to or disruptive of normal standards of social behavior; "criminal behavior or conduct that violates the rights of other individuals is antisocial"; "crimes...and other asocial behavior"; "an antisocial deed"
OXFORD DICTIONARY
asocial, adj.
1 not social; antisocial.
2 colloq. inconsiderate of or hostile to others.
